Driving experience
Behind the wheel of the V50 1.6D Momentum, the predominant sensation is one of solidity and composure. The suspension, with McPherson struts at the front and a deformable parallelogram at the rear, effectively filters out road irregularities, offering a comfortable ride. The diesel engine, while not an abundance of power, delivers its 110 hp linearly and sufficiently for most situations, with 240 Nm of torque available from low revolutions, facilitating overtakes and city driving. The rack-and-pinion steering is precise and contributes to a safe and predictable driving experience. Ac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h in 12.1 seconds and a top speed of 190 km/h place it in an adequate range for its segment, prioritizing efficiency and smoothness over pure performance.

Technology and features
In terms of technology, the 2004 Volvo V50 1.6D Momentum incorporates practical solutions for its time. Its 1560 cc diesel engine features common rail direct injection, variable geometry turbo, and intercooler, technologies that optimize performance and fuel efficiency. The 5-speed manual transmission is smooth and precise. Although it does not have the latest current connectivity innovations, its equipment focuses on safety and comfort, with ventilated front disc brakes and rear disc brakes, and power steering that facilitates maneuvers. The aluminum engine block and cylinder head contribute to the overall lightness and efficiency.
Competition
In the competitive compact family segment, the 2004 Volvo V50 1.6D Momentum faced tough rivals such as the Audi A4 Avant, BMW 3 Series Touring, Mercedes-Benz C-Class Estate, Volkswagen Passat Variant, and Ford Focus C-Max. Compared to them, the V50 stood out for its focus on safety, its distinctive design, and a quality of finishes that placed it at the top of the segment. While some rivals could offer more powerful engines or a sportier dynamic behavior, the Volvo positioned itself as a more rational and comfortable option, ideal for families who valued tranquility and reliability.
